Mac linux usb loader is available under the 3clause bsd license. First of all, note that ive said newbie guide and not guide for newbies. Autopkg is an automation framework for macos software packaging and distribution, oriented towards the tasks one would normally perform manually to. Feel free to report bugs and suggestions via github issue tracker or the mail. Theres no single mechanism involved, particularly as most classes of device dont get nodes in dev at all. If i plug a usbserial adapter into my mac, a new device shows up in dev, such as devbmodem1421 or devbseriala7048o1o. Wasudev s phone number, address, hospital affiliations and more. A dmg installer is convenient way to provide endusers a simple way to install an application bundle. As i promised to write more about my experience with linux as my replacement for a mac, here is my experience with developing web apps on linux its almost ridiculous how easy web development on linux is.
How to use github for mac with local git repo stack overflow. Keepass can be used via mono on macos but lacks vital functionality and feels sluggish and simply out of place. I want the script to be executed every time i connect the usb stick. Next week im going to put ubuntu on my mac, currently it has the max 4gb installed, however, reading some articles i may be able to push it to 6gb, or even 8gb this appears to more depending on the mac os. Whether youre new to git or a seasoned user, github desktop simplifies your development workflow. It shows my outgoing changes, but then i appear to have to push to the server, and there appears to be no way to perform a sync without publishing to github which we dont want to do. Pramod wasudev, md book an appointment nashville, tn. This package provides haskell bindings to libudev, that allows access to device information. It is written in swift and uses the cocoa user interface framework. Ive been using subversion for years but i knew nothing about git. The raspbian archives can be a little out of date, but they contain a huge collection of software packages a package is something like the installers you might download on other operating systems it contains executable software, documentation, configuration files, and so on, along with instructions for where these files should go on the filesystem. Thanks for contributing an answer to bitcoin stack exchange. The tool is necessary to make certain linux distributions boot that do not have efi booting support.
Jun 23, 2011 yesterday github for mac was announced by the good folks over at github. Continuously display systemwide disk manipulation activity as reported by the disk arbitration framework until interrupted with a signal e. Toggl desktop is a toggl time tracking client with many helper. Wasudevs phone number, address, hospital affiliations and more. Personally, i love the power of vim, and i tend to use vim and sublime text together honestly, i sometimes get confused with all the shortcuts. Yesterday github for mac was announced by the good folks over at github. Launched in february 2003 as linux for you, the magazine aims to help techies avail the benefits of open source software and solutions. This can happen within a virtual machine or when replacing the network card in a physical machine. All functions require a libudev context to operate. Latest currently supports apps downloaded from the mac app store and apps that use sparkle for updates, which covers most of the apps on the market. The author stole the idea from chen luos mou so that people can. There are a lot of ios keepass tools around but a distinct lack of a good native macos version.
Techies that connect with the magazine include software developers, it managers, cios, hackers, etc. Jan 15, 2012 newbie guide for using github in mac osx. Pramod wasudev, md is a general surgery specialist in nashville, tn and has been practicing for 58 years. Many distributions are adding this with the release of windows 8, but it has not been finalized and is still nonstandard by most distributions. If not, most vendors outline how to add their repository and then issue an apt install command. The environment must provide the following variables. All about running linux on apple mac hardware, both ppc and intel based. No global state is used by libudev, everything is always linked to a udev context. Some nifty udev rules and examples open source for you. The problem rears its ugly head when you clone the first vm, this causes a new mac address to be created, under some virtualization technologies such as kvm for one.
Seaglass is a truly native macos client for matrix. Last year i wrote a post that went through the process of setting up a mac with a fresh version of git and authenticating with github. Many distributions are adding this with the release of windows 8, but it has not been finalized and. It controls the runtime behavior of systemdudevd, requests kernel events, manages the event queue, and provides. Github for mac is optimized to work with github remotes but if you wish to use a nongithub remote, it will work just fine. Im trying to create a custom filecheck in check out script for external hardrives, however part of the script is from a linux machine, which i have tested works fine, but uses udevinfo, os x does. In the case of ftdi devices, the funny numbers in the device name are the serial number of the ftdi chip. Github desktop simple collaboration from your desktop.
Public web page for native desktop applications of the leading time tracking tool toggl. At the same time, udev also handles all user space events raised when hardware devices are added into the system or removed from it, including firmware loading as required by certain devices. The examples are ported from this tutorial documentation is available at udev hackage page, but if it. Gnu bash from the gnu distribution site is up to version 4. It is used to track library state and link objects together. How to set persistent nic device name with pci slot via udev instead of mac address in red hat enterprise linux 6 solution verified updated 20190514t18. Join them to grow your own development teams, manage permissions, and collaborate on projects. This is a quick summary of tweaks to make development on a mac easier for ubuntu users. But avoid asking for help, clarification, or responding to other answers.
Macdown is an open source markdown editor for os x, released under the mit license. As the successor of devfsd and hotplug, udev primarily manages device nodes in the dev directory. Is git bash for osx a good substitute for the standard mac. On the mac, its sometimes a bit a sluggish experience. I formatted it in a way that made it easier for folks who were less familiar with the ins and outs of the terminal and.
This release adds lots of bug fixes and is localized into simplified chinese. Open source for you is asias leading it publication focused on open source technologies. Newbie guide for using github in mac osx ivans blog. So i wondered whether linux will see the maximum 8gb.
If you prefer to build from source, you can find tarballs on. I want to set a specific ethernet mac address for an interface using udev rules. This basically brings the git repository management features from github down into a standalone mac application. The rule matches and the interface is renamed to yolo0 however the hw ether address remains unchanged from the one preset by the manufacturer. To get the smbios mac address you can use dmidecode. To fully learn git, youll need to set up both git and github on your mac.
A tiling window manager for macos based on binary space partitioning. For mac users in an enterprise environment, this app gives the user control over administration of their machine by elevating their level of access to. As an alternative, you can use the diskutil activity command to continuously monitor disks being mounted or ejected. Set the remote manually in the settings tab and everything else should work as expected. Both are long youve been programming, and what tools youve installed, you may already have git on your computer. After changing the mac address ethernet address of your network adapter, it does not get an ip address.
All the tools are a simple apt install command away. I am writting a script in bash that detect all interfaces and change their mac to another one random. If you also have the repository stored on github you can of course sync between the two. However, if i dont remove the entry for the synthetic ethernet card from etcudev. Documentation is available at udev hackage page, but if it isnt you can see ghpages branch hosted by github. Action add or remove signifies the connection or disconnection of a device. Obviously, though with some tweaks, vim runs perfectly on linux. Another option would be to attempt to use udevs predecessor devfsd. As github is quite popular these days and i want to publish some code in this blog, ive written this little guide for helping me to remember. Github is home to over 50 million developers working together. Finally, you can always create all the device files you need with mknod.
Some basic git instructions for github for mac and the. How to set persistent nic device name with pci slot via. I can change the mac address manually of course using. This means you can manage local git repositories stored on your mac using the same familiar features on github. I am writing a script which should backup my documents folder onto a usb stick. Below the top level leaf directory there is a directory called cloverleaf. They are basically a folder with a shortcut to the applications directory but they can be customized with icons, backgrounds, and layout properties.
From the repositories view in the app, drag the project folder to the bottom of the left sidebar. A list of applications for mac os x that are great for developers. Learn how to find and install packages an illustrated. If this were linux, id be looking for an udev rule that explains where the device name came from, and why it was created.
Anybody can ask a question anybody can answer the best answers are voted up and rise to the top. Device names in mac os x, where present, are assigned by the specific driver involved. Using git version control for code projects creating a new code repo from a local working copy with the github for mac app. Also included is an automatic updater, changes to the user interface and the final release of enterprise 0. Sign up a list of applications for mac os x that are great for developers. Finally, you can always create all the device files you need with mknod note that with the latter there is no need to create everything at boot time since the nodes can be created on disk and not in a temporary file system as.
388 546 182 104 1025 838 451 736 1085 1300 260 1268 1622 324 506 1265 1320 663 399 143 654 278 1010 1131 763 839 550 1590 274 1580 185 1195 873 1010 1150 750 783 911 306 1105 894 1357 617 1455 807 1264 1231 944 1325 1074 1385